Following the successful return of the Golowan Marquee to St Anthonys Gardens last year. BigTow Productions have ramped it up again this year with higher profile acts and more entertainment over the whole weekend.

BTP have managed to book live Jazz Hip Hop legends The Herbaliser to play on mazey Eve Friday June 22nd 2018.

The Herbaliser who are on a European tour to promote the launch of their new album "Bring Out The Sound" have added Penzance to their list of tour destinations. Nestled between much bigger cities such as Hamburg, Prague, Berlin London and Paris Penzance certainly stands out!

‘Its a bit surreal seeing Penzance alongside those major cities and we're well chuffed to have such a well known band coming right down to Penzance especially as they've just launched a new album this is going to be a special night!” They’ll be getting here just in the middle of their tour and will be nicely warmed up to deliver some world class hip hop and jazz for your pleasure!

Saturday 23rd Sees Global Dance music legend Danny Rampling hitting the turntables with some classic house tunes, curve balls and bangers! Danny has promised to get the crowd jumping! Rampling is credited as one of the first DJs to bring the Ibiza sound to the U.K. and is bona fide dance music royalty! You do not want to miss this night

Both these events are ticketed and tickets are available from the Crown Inn or Fishboy also online at www.bigtowproductions.co.uk.

The rest of the weekend is free and starts on Thursday night with the most anarchic display of democracy with the mock mayor elections with music from El Niño, Hanterhir and The Oddfolk. This night is Penzance at its most wonderfully weird! Come and be part of the mayhem!

FuMan Who and Dave Spenceley will be supporting the Herbaliser on Friday night with their unique blend of hip hop, breakbeat and all things funky.

Mazey Day at the Marquee Marquee kicks off at around 1pm with El Niño, followed by Ska sensation the Skaturians, Golowan favourites Die Spangle will be making some noise at around 5pm. After 7pm the ticketed event starts with Ashley Thomas and Ry Spenceley supporting Danny Rampling on Saturday Night.

Finally Quay fair day on the Sunday 24th is a fun filled day for all the family kicking off at 1pm with Vicky Abbot and her new choir Tuesday Night Fun Club, then acoustic Duo Old Friends, next up is Hannah Johnson, followed by Sandy Acre 7 and the Slapdash Trio will also be making an appearance!

The end of the Golowan weekend is garnished with some records spun by none other than Soul Brother Noah, King Louis and Dance Armstrong.

Award winning caterers Meat the Chef and Katy’s Cornish kitchen will be on site all weekend to make sure you don’t go hungry and the tow bar will be there with ice cold beer cider, wine to keep you refreshed this Golowan.
